The changing face of Rotary
Waitakere Rotary's changeover of leaders earlier this month marked the club's 50th anniversary and a major turning point for an organisation with a traditional membership of middle-aged, and ageing, Pākehā businessmen.
Kriddles Roberts, the surprising new president of Waitakere Rotary, has an extraordinary story - born into the gang life, experiencing homelessness, starting a charity and now joining a "bigger machine".
In a Radio New Zealand podcast she tells about her "colourful" start to life, and her own experiences of poverty that led her to start the charity Unity in our Community. She explains why she's taken up the leadership of a conventional organisation to boost her work.

George Sabonadiere in Austria
Last week George told us about his 2019 Rotary Exchange visit to Vienna. He found it was initially a bit of a culture shock, as he had jet lag, only  very basic German language and it was winter. However there was a definite upside as the Rotary host family owned the biggest brewery in the country and were comfortably well off.  He was determined to pick up the language as much as possible and attended school, as an 18 year old in a class of 15-16 year olds. Not surprisingly universal, when the teacher was out of the room, the class went crazy. The host family also helped him with the German language.  The 2nd family were also Rotarians. He was interested that there were no women at Rotary and at the next meeting, women were separate. Subsequently he joined 16+ Rotary for a bus trip to Paris, skiing in the Alps, 6 countries over an 18 day trip. George feels his experiences have made him much more resilient. Sometime he would like to visit Austria again as, it has been a life changing experience, for which he is most grateful for the amazing opportunity.
